What can modern estate and letting agents learn from Countrywide’s rise? Chris Watkin chats with John Hards, former Group Lettings Director and now Chairman of OpenBrix, about the lasting impact of branding, leadership and people in agency success. From the power of local names to why strong branch managers matter, John shares insights into the culture that made Countrywide thrive. Estate agency is, at its core, a people business.
